Liver sinusoidal endothelial cells (LSECs) are highly specialized, fenestrated cells that line the hepatic sinusoids, acting as a selective barrier between the blood and hepatocytes. They are characterized by the absence of a basement membrane and the presence of numerous pores (fenestrae), which facilitate the rapid exchange of nutrients and waste products (Sørensen et al., 2015, Journal of Hepatology). LSECs serve as a major scavenger system in the body, utilizing receptors like Stabilin-2 to clear circulating macromolecules and pathogens (Geraud et al., 2012, American Journal of Physiology). In chronic liver disease, LSECs undergo capillarization—a process involving the loss of fenestrae and the formation of a basement membrane—which contributes to portal hypertension and the progression of fibrosis (Iwakiri & Trebicka, 2021, Nature Reviews Gastroenterology & Hepatology). While LSECs are a cellular population rather than a single molecular target, they are critical sites for therapeutic intervention using drugs like statins or VEGF inhibitors to restore vascular function or deliver targeted therapies to the liver (Marrone et al., 2013, Journal of Hepatology).
